The largest cultural split in the U.S. in the 1920s resulted from the enactment of the Volstead Act, which made illegal the production, sale, purchase, and consumption of alcoholic spirits, otherwise known as Prohibition. Prohibition was accompanied by wide-spread law-breaking, and contributed to a general breakdown of respect for Law and Order.
Prohibition solidified a strong alcohol temperance movement in the US. The tradition continues today in the form of the neo-prohibition movement.
